Splicing fiber optic cables is not really like splicing metal cables together. It's a very precise process best achieved utilizing a fusion splicer. A fusion splicer connects two fiber optic cables together by melting or fusing them. In order to minimize potential optical loss or signal loss, optical fibers should be joined together absolutely perfectly.

It is a good idea in warmer climates cord less mouse with a light coloured container - or you do may risk 'cooking' the roots of your plants. In cooler climates, dark colored containers will absorb warmth and make it possible to keep the roots snug and toasty.
